Navicat工具:高效数据库批量备份技巧
navicat数据库批量备份

首页 2025-04-04 21:11:15



Navicat数据库批量备份:高效、安全与自动化解决方案 在信息化高速发展的今天,数据已成为企业最宝贵的资产之一

    无论是金融、电商、医疗还是教育等行业,数据的完整性和安全性都是业务连续性的基石

    数据库作为数据存储的核心,其备份策略的制定与执行显得尤为重要

    Navicat,作为一款功能强大的数据库管理工具,凭借其直观的用户界面、丰富的功能集以及高度的灵活性,成为了众多企业在进行数据库批量备份时的首选工具

    本文将深入探讨Navicat如何实现高效的数据库批量备份,以及这一过程中所涉及的安全性、自动化等关键要素

     一、Navicat概述:为何选择Navicat进行数据库管理 Navicat是由PremiumSoft CyberTech开发的一款多功能数据库管理工具,支持MySQL、MariaDB、MongoDB、SQL Server、SQLite、Oracle、PostgreSQL等多种主流数据库系统

    它不仅提供了基本的数据库设计、数据编辑、查询执行等功能,更在数据导入导出、数据同步、备份还原等方面表现出色

    Navicat的直观界面和强大的脚本支持,使得无论是数据库管理员还是开发人员都能轻松上手,高效管理数据库

     二、批量备份的重要性与挑战 批量备份是指同时对多个数据库或同一数据库内的多个表进行备份操作,这一策略对于大型企业或拥有复杂数据库架构的组织尤为重要

    它不仅能有效减少单个数据库故障对整个系统的影响,还能在数据丢失或损坏时迅速恢复,保障业务连续性

    然而,批量备份也面临着诸多挑战: 1.效率问题:大规模数据备份需要消耗大量时间和系统资源,如何在不影响正常业务运行的前提下高效完成备份任务是一大难题

     2.安全性:备份数据同样需要保护,防止未经授权的访问和数据泄露

     3.自动化:手动执行备份任务不仅耗时费力,还容易出错,实现备份过程的自动化是提升管理效率的关键

     4.灵活性与可扩展性:随着业务增长,数据库数量和规模会不断扩大,备份方案需要具备良好的灵活性和可扩展性

     三、Navicat数据库批量备份解决方案 1. 高效备份机制 Navicat通过多线程技术和智能调度算法,显著提升了备份效率

    用户可以根据实际需求,设置并行备份任务,充分利用服务器资源,缩短备份时间

    同时,Navicat支持增量备份和全量备份两种模式,增量备份仅记录自上次备份以来的数据变化,大大减少了备份数据量,提高了备份速度

     2. 安全加密保障 Navicat提供了多种安全措施确保备份数据的安全性

    在备份过程中,用户可以启用SSL/TLS加密传输,保护数据在传输途中的安全

    此外,Navicat还支持对备份文件进行加密存储,只有持有正确密钥的用户才能访问备份数据,有效防止数据泄露

     3. 自动化备份计划 Navicat的“计划任务”功能是实现自动化备份的核心

    用户可以轻松设置定时备份任务,指定备份类型、目标位置、压缩选项等参数,Navicat将按照预定时间自动执行备份,无需人工干预

    这一功能极大地减轻了数据库管理员的工作负担,确保了备份的及时性和规律性

     4. 灵活多样的备份选项 Navicat提供了丰富的备份选项,满足不同场景下的需求

    用户可以选择备份整个数据库、特定表、视图或存储过程,甚至可以自定义SQL语句进行高级备份

    此外,Navicat还支持将备份文件导出为多种格式,如SQL脚本、CSV、Excel等,便于数据迁移和分析

     5. 可视化监控与报告 Navicat提供了直观的监控界面,用户可以实时查看备份任务的进度、状态及历史记录

    对于失败的任务,Navicat会生成详细的错误报告,帮助管理员快速定位并解决问题

    此外,通过电子邮件或短信通知功能,管理员可以即时获取备份任务的完成情况,确保重要操作不被遗漏

     四、实践案例:某大型电商企业的批量备份策略 以某大型电商企业为例,该企业拥有数十个数据库,涵盖用户信息、订单数据、商品库存等多个核心业务系统

    为了保障数据安全,该企业采用Navicat进行批量备份,具体策略如下: - 每日增量备份:每晚2点执行增量备份,仅备份当日新增或修改的数据,减少备份时间和存储空间占用

     - 每周全量备份:每周日进行全量备份,确保拥有完整的数据库快照,便于灾难恢复

     - 自动化备份计划:利用Navicat的计划任务功能,设置定时备份,无需人工干预,实现自动化管理

     - 异地备份:将备份文件存储在不同地理位置的服务器上,防止单点故障导致数据丢失

     - 安全加密:所有备份文件均采用AES-256加密存储,确保数据在传输和存储过程中的安全性

     通过上述策略的实施,该企业不仅有效保障了数据的完整性和安全性,还大大提高了数据库管理的效率和灵活性,为业务的持续健康发展奠定了坚实基础

     五、结语 Navicat作为一款功能全面的数据库管理工具,在数据库批量备份方面展现出了卓越的性能和灵活性

    通过高效备份机制、安全加密保障、自动化备份计划、灵活多样的备份选项以及可视化监控与报告等功能,Navicat为企业提供了一套完整的批量备份解决方案

    在这个数据为王的时代,选择Navicat进行数据库批量备份,无疑是企业保障数据安全、提升管理效率的智慧之选

    随着技术的不断进步和业务需求的日益复杂化,Navicat将持续优化功能,为企业数据保驾护航,助力企业数字化转型之路

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道